Video: Kordek Interviewed for TV News Segment

People

Kordek, owner of A-Active Termite and Pest Control, was interviewed for a segment about rodent control.

| January 29, 2013

Kevin Kordek, owner of A-Active Termite and Pest Control, Virginia Beach, Va.,was recently interviewed by local television news station, WVEC, for a segment about rodents. Kordek noted how his company has seen an icnrease in rodent control service requests as a result of dropping temperatures.
